    Extreme mechanical resilience of self-assembled nanolabyrinthine materials

    Low-density materials with tailorable properties have attracted attention for decades, yet stiff materials that can resiliently tolerate extreme forces and deformation while being manufactured at large scales have remained a rare find. Designs inspired by nature, such as hierarchical composites and atomic lattice-mimicking architectures, have achieved optimal combinations of mechanical properties but suffer from limited mechanical tunability, limited long-term stability, and low-throughput volumes that stem from limitations in additive manufacturing techniques. Based on natural self-assembly of polymeric emulsions via spinodal decomposition, here we demonstrate a concept for the scalable fabrication of nonperiodic, shell-based ceramic materials with ultralow densities, possessing features on the order of tens of nanometers and sample volumes on the order of cubic centimeters. Guided by simulations of separation processes, we numerically show that the curvature of self-assembled shells can produce close to optimal stiffness scaling with density, and we experimentally demonstrate that a carefully chosen combination of topology, geometry, and base material results in superior mechanical resilience in the architected product. Our approach provides a pathway to harnessing self-assembly methods in the design and scalable fabrication of beyond-periodic and nonbeam-based nano-architected materials with simultaneous directional tunability, high stiffness, and unsurpassed recoverability with marginal deterioration

    Analysis of the relationships between Patagonian squid (Doryteuthis gahi)

    Doryteuthis (Loligo) gahi is the second most important cephalopod species in the SW Atlantic from a fisheries point of view. This species and hence, the fisheries profitability and sustainability, are subject to large inter-annual variability in recruitment strength, mainly due to interannual and seasonal variations of the Falkland/Malvinas Current. In this working document we analyse the environmental, geographical, temporal and physical factors affecting the distribution (abundance) of D. gahi in two areas where its abundance is highest, using geographic information systems tools. We found a slight positive correlation between CPUE and longitude, as well as between CPUE and depth in the northern area, but no correlations could be found between SST and the other explanatory variables. Regarding the southern area in summer-autumn, we found that CPUE increases with longitude as we go to the east, and with latitude. We also found positive correlations between SST and CPUE, as well as with depth. In winter spring our study revealed a slight relationship between CPUE and location, and with depth

    Analysis of the relationship between Argentine short-finned squid (Illex argentinus) abundance and environmental parameters in the SW Atlantic Ocean using GIS tools

    The Argentine short-finned squid Illex argentinus is the main cephalopod species which occurs in the Southwest Atlantic Ocean. It is the most highly fished species in terms of catches and is the major target of large-scale directed fishing carried out by “jiggers”, and to a lesser extent, by trawlers. The variability of main current systems in the region (Brazil and Falkland/Malvinas Currents) has been suggested to influence the abundance and distribution of I. argentinus, thus largely affecting profitability and sustainability of the fisheries. In this working document we analyse the environmental, geographical, temporal and physical factors affecting the distribution (abundance) of I. argentinus in two areas of highest distribution, using geographic information systems tools. Strong correlation was found between Illex abundance and the season of the year, as well as with latitude, confirming our knowledge of the fishery and the literature on this specie

    Measurement of the branching ratio for beta-delayed alpha decay of 16N

    While the 12C(a,g)16O reaction plays a central role in nuclear astrophysics, the cross section at energies relevant to hydrostatic helium burning is too small to be directly measured in the laboratory. The beta-delayed alpha spectrum of 16N can be used to constrain the extrapolation of the E1 component of the S-factor; however, with this approach the resulting S-factor becomes strongly correlated with the assumed beta-alpha branching ratio. We have remeasured the beta-alpha branching ratio by implanting 16N ions in a segmented Si detector and counting the number of beta-alpha decays relative to the number of implantations. Our result, 1.49(5)e-5, represents a 24% increase compared to the accepted value and implies an increase of 14% in the extrapolated S-factor

    Laser spectroscopy of short-lived radium isotopes in a linear Paul trap has been performed. The isotope shifts of the 6d\,^2D3/2_{3/2}\, - 7p\,^2P1/2_{1/2}\, transition in 209214^{209-214}Ra+^+ were measured, which are sensitive to the short range part of the atomic wavefunctions. The results are essential experimental input for improving the precision of atomic structure calculation. This is indispensable for parity violation in Ra+^+ aiming at the determination of the weak mixing angle.Comment: Accepted for publication in Physical Review A as a Rapid Communicatio

    Real-Time decision support using data mining to predict blood pressure critical events in intensive medicine patients

    Patient blood pressure is an important vital signal to the physicians take a decision and to better understand the patient condition. In Intensive Care Units is possible monitoring the blood pressure due the fact of the patient being in continuous monitoring through bedside monitors and the use of sensors. The intensivist only have access to vital signs values when they look to the monitor or consult the values hourly collected. Most important is the sequence of the values collected, i.e., a set of highest or lowest values can signify a critical event and bring future complications to a patient as is Hypotension or Hypertension. This complications can leverage a set of dangerous diseases and side-effects. The main goal of this work is to predict the probability of a patient has a blood pressure critical event in the next hours by combining a set of patient data collected in real-time and using Data Mining classification techniques. As output the models indicate the probability (%) of a patient has a Blood Pressure Critical Event in the next hour. The achieved results showed to be very promising, presenting sensitivity around of 95%

    Toposseqüência de solos cultivada com milho no estado de Sergipe.

    O oeste de Sergipe vem se destacando na produção de milho numa extensa área de solos férteis com boas características edáficas. A potencialidade e extensão dos solos, bem como a necessidade de introdução de técnicas agrícolas e avaliação dos resultados das pesquisas ali desenvolvidas tanto para seu melhor aproveitamento agrícola, quanto para a preservação ambiental, justificam o estudo pormenorizado da área. O objetivo deste trabalho foi estudar uma toposseqüência de solos característica da região, cultivados com milho em regime dependente de chuvas, buscando interpretar sua dinâmica a fim de aportar subsídios para seu melhor manejo, visando a sustentabilidade dos cultivos desenvolvidos. Foram descritos e amostrados cinco perfis de solos em toposseqüência numa encosta de relevo suave ondulado. Características morfológicas, físicas e químicas foram estudadas tanto entre os horizontes do perfil, quanto entre os perfis ao longo do relevo. A variabilidade observada reflete as condições impostas pelo posicionamento dos solos na paisagem, sobretudo no que se refere às condições de infiltração de água e drenagem diferenciada

    First Test of Lorentz Invariance in the Weak Decay of Polarized Nuclei

    A new test of Lorentz invariance in the weak interactions has been made by searching for variations in the decay rate of spin-polarized 20Na nuclei. This test is unique to Gamow-Teller transitions, as was shown in the framework of a recently developed theory that assumes a Lorentz symmetry breaking background field of tensor nature. The nuclear spins were polarized in the up and down direction, putting a limit on the amplitude of sidereal variations of the form |(\Gamma_{up} - \Gamma_{down})| / (\Gamma_{up} + \Gamma_{down}) < 3 * 10^{-3}. This measurement shows a possible route toward a more detailed testing of Lorentz symmetry in weak interactions.Comment: 11 pages, 6 figure

    Solos do Campo Experimental Pedro Arle em Frei Paulo - Sergipe.

    A Embrapa Tabuleiros Costeiros vem desenvolvendo estudos comparativos de variedades e híbridos adaptados às condições semiáridas do Nordeste, selecionando os melhores para indicar seu cultivo e, assim, participar efetivamente do progresso da agricultura da Região. Estudar as características dos solos onde estes trabalhos estão sendo conduzidos é de fundamental importância para o planejamento de novas pesquisas, para a avaliação dos resultados obtidos e para que as informações possam ser extrapoladas para locais com condições edafoclimáticas semelhantes. O objetivo deste trabalho foi estudar os solos do Campo Experimental Pedro Arle, da Embrapa Tabuleiros Costeiros, localizado no município de Frei Paulo, em Sergipe. Para tanto, foi estudada uma topossequência em área onde vem sendo conduzidos experimentos com milho, obtendo-se altas produtividades. Vertissolo Háplico Órtico típico e Cambissolo Háplico Ta Eutrófico vertissólico foram encontrados na parte mais elevada da topossequência. Cambissolos Háplicos Ta Eutróficos, variando entre léptico e lítico, ocupam as posições de terço médio, inferior e a baixada. As análises refletem as limitações agrícolas destes solos relacionadas à sua profundidade efetiva e sua potencialidade que está diretamente relacionada à fertilidade natural
